Assisted living home Assisted living home are also referred to as knowledgeable nursing or extended care facilities. They supply services in addition to healthcare.
Some older grownups stay here temporarily. This might be to recover from a fall, health condition, or surgical treatment. Other grownups may need to stay long-term. This choice is for individuals who need 24-hour personal and treatment - Real Estate Planning. This kind of care frequently can't be offered in the house or in another senior living center.
Continuing care retirement communities Continuing care retirement home meet the needs of a great deal of older adults. They feature a variety of residences on a large campus. Senior Living Options. Citizens can choose independent living, helped living, or retirement home services. As their requirements alter with time, they can move to a home that provides more assistance or healthcare.
It lets them benefit from services right now while preparing for their future. These neighborhoods enable older grownups to live in one place for the rest of their lives. This is the most pricey of all senior living options. Residents should have the ability to sign an agreement and spend for services now, to be utilized at a later date.
